How Much Does an Associate in Restaurant, Culinary, and Catering Management/Manager from Southwest Tech Cost?

$4,500 Average Tuition and Fees (In-State)

Southwest Tech Undergraduate Tuition and Fees

During the 2019-2020 academic year, part-time undergraduate students at Southwest Tech paid an average of $208 per credit hour if they came to the school from out-of-state. In-state students paid a discounted rate of $139 per credit hour. Information about average full-time undergraduate tuition and fees is shown in the table below.

In State Out of State
Tuition $4,167 $6,251
Fees $333 $333
Books and Supplies $1,973 $1,973
On Campus Room and Board $7,636 $7,636
On Campus Other Expenses $3,854 $3,854

Does Southwest Tech Offer an Online Associate in Restaurant, Culinary, and Catering Management/Manager?

Southwest Tech does not offer an online option for its restaurant, culinary, and catering management/manager associate degree program at this time. To see if the school offers distance learning options in other areas, visit the Southwest Tech Online Learning page.
